Boing Boing Staging

Mars Curiosity moment of joy: NASA JPL team high-fiving after landing (video)

[Video Link] As the post-landing press conference begins, NASA and JPL MSL leaders high-five and cheer with the Mars rover engineering and flight control team. I shot this last night (on my iPhone, pardon the shakiness) inside the Jet Propulsion Lab, at 11:15pm PDT, about 45 minutes after the rover landed, against all odds, on the surface of Mars.

* Despite the image on the screen behind them, this was not a Microsoft press conference.

Exit mobile version